The blind end and more
Years have passed
Autumns and springs
Have come and gone
The days are longer
Nights are deeper
Dawn is early
Odors are subdued
Imbued in idleness
Sad for nothing
With vacant gaze
And empty heart
Traveling in my thoughts
Searching the new shores
Waiting for the unknown
The leaves are intact
Blooms are bright
The supple mind
Vibrates and bubbles
I am more of myself
Tasks are missing
Goals are lost
Dressing in style
But nowhere to go
All turned in to memories
Time turned in to wine
But the glass is dry
Is it a blind end?
Or the more is yet to come?
